Output 40c78a86e2ae26b40e57f73c17890d921587fe350aae17f9c08c16a5c624848a:0

value
1191413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83dcbb997e3c6a3bf8b3744db9ecb49807016ca4 OP_EQUAL
address
3DiEsTXLPQt96mjFpPQhTAYGHcnoDGKf3d
transaction
40c78a86e2ae26b40e57f73c17890d921587fe350aae17f9c08c16a5c624848a
spent
true